Frequently Asked Questions
How many calories are in Beef, cured, luncheon meat, jellied? ▼
Beef, cured, luncheon meat, jellied contains 111 calories per 100g. It has 19.0g of protein, 3.3g of fat, and 0g of carbohydrates.
How much sodium is in Beef, cured, luncheon meat, jellied? ▼
Beef, cured, luncheon meat, jellied contains 1322mg of sodium per 100g, which is 57% of the recommended daily limit (2,300mg).
